Southold Town Clerk FINDINGS,DELIBERATIONS AND DETERMINATION MEETING OF JANUARY 20,2022 ZBA FILE: 7577 NAME OF APPLICANT: Linda &Daniel Lynch PROPERTY LOCATION: 2070 Grathwohl Road,New Suffolk,NY SCTM No. 1000-117-2-14 SEORA DETERMINATION: The Zoning Board of Appeals has visited the property under consideration in this application and determines that this review falls under the Type II category of the State's List of Actions, without further steps under SEQRA. SUFFOLK COUNTY ADMINISTRATIVE CODE: This application was referred as required under the Suffolk County Administrative Code Sections A 14-14 to 23,and the Suffolk County Department of Planning issued its reply dated September 7,2021, stating that this application is considered a matter for local determination as there appears to be no significant county-wide or inter-community impact. LWRP DETERMINATION: The relief, permit, or interpretation requested in this application is listed under the Minor Actions exempt list and is not subject to review under Chapter 268. PROPERTY FACTS/DESCRIPTION: The subject property is 19, 900 sq. ft. parcel located in an R-40 Zoning District. The subject property has a road frontage along Grathwohl Road of 131.6 feet then turns east for 140.00 feet along the side yard before turning south 103.74 feet along the rear yard before returning 199.99 ft back to Grathwohl road. The property is improved with a one-story dwelling, a one and one-half story garage, and a shed in the rear yard all as shown on survey prepared by Martin Alexander Read, last revised August 30,2021. BASIS OF APPLICATION: Request for a Variance from Article XXIII, Section 280-124; and the Building Inspector's July 1,2021,Amended September 3,2021,Notice of Disapproval based on an application to legalize an "as-built" deck addition; at 1) located less than the code minimum required rear yard setback of 35 feet; located at: 2070 Grathwohl Road,New Suffolk,NY.SCTM No. 1000-117-2-14. RELIEF REQUESTED: The applicant requests a variance to legalize an"as-built" deck addition with a 32. 6 feet rear yard setback where a 35 feet minimum rear yard setback is required. ADDITIONAL INFORMATION: As per testimony at the public hearing, the deck only partially lies outside the required 3 5 ft rear yard setback.A letter of support from an adjacent neighbor was received by the Board. During a site inspection,the members of the Board noticed that an accessory apartment with balcony may be present on the second floor of the existing accessory garage and informed the applicant's agent to inquire as to the status and i d, Page 2,January 20,2022 #7577,Lynch SCTM No. 1000-117-2-14 use 9f this space and let the Board of Appeals know the results since the existing Certificate of Occupancy#Z-33255 dated 9/02/2008 is for an accessory storage garage only. FINDINGS OF FACT/REASONS FOR BOARD ACTION: The Zoning Board of Appeals held a public hearing on this application on January 6,2022 at which time written and oral evidence were presented. Based upon all testimony,documentation,personal inspection of the property and surrounding neighborhood,and other evidence,the Zoning Board finds the following facts to be true and relevant and makes the following findings: 1. Town Law§267-b(3)(b)(1). Grant of the variance will not produce an undesirable change in the character of the neighborhood or a detriment to nearby properties. The deck is in the rear yard which is enclosed by fencing and is not visible to any adjoining neighbors or the street. 2. Town Law§267-b(3)(b)(2). The benefit sought by the applicant cannot be achieved by some method,feasible for the applicant to pursue,other than an area variance. The subject dwelling is sited parallel to the two parallel side property lines.However,the front and rear property lines not being parallel to each other and are not perpendicular to the side property lines.As a result,the attached deck on the rear of the dwelling has a conforming rear yard setback on one end and becomes non-conforming on the other end as the angled rear property line gets closer to the dwelling,thus requiring a setback variance for a small portion of the as built deck addition. 3. Town Law 4267-b(3)(b)(3). The variance granted herein is not mathematically substantial, representing 7% relief from the code. Moreover,this relief is only for a small portion of the deck located outside the required setbacks. 4. Town Law X267-b(3)(b)(4). No evidence has been submitted to suggest that a variance in this residential community will have an adverse impact on the physical or environmental conditions in the neighborhood. The applicant must comply with Chapter 236 of the Town's Storm Water Management Code and the conditions of this board. 5. Town Law&267-b(3)(b)(Q. The difficulty has been self-created. The applicant purchased the parcel after the Zoning Code was in effect and it is presumed that the applicant had actual or constructive knowledge of the limitations on the use of the parcel under the Zoning Code in effect prior to or at the time of purchase. 6. Town Law X267-b. Grant of the requested relief is the minimum action necessary and adequate to enable the applicant to enjoy the benefit of an exterior deck while preserving and protecting the character of the neighborhood and the health,safety and welfare of the community. RESOLUTION OF THE BOARD: In considering all of the above factors and applying the balancing test under New York Town Law 267-B,motion was offered by Member Lehnert,seconded by Member Acampora,and duly carried, to GRANT the variance as applied for, and shown on the architectural plans prepared by Mark Schwartz, Architect, dated June 11,2021;and on the survey prepared by Martin Alexander Read,L.S., last revised August 30,2021.
